Parts of Membrane Buttons



Membrane buttons are composed of several crucial elements that function together to develop a trustworthy and useful user interface. The primary elements consist of the visuals overlay, sticky layer, spacer layer, and conductive traces.


The visuals overlay functions as the interface, typically printed on a versatile substratum such as polyester or polycarbonate. This layer not only gives aesthetic appeal but also consists of tactile feedback, aesthetic signs, and safety attributes. Under the visuals overlay exists the glue layer, which safeguards the switch to the device and makes sure longevity against environmental stress and anxieties.


The spacer layer is critical for keeping the required void in between the visuals overlay and the circuit layer. This void enables the activation of the switch when pressure is applied. The conductive traces, generally made from silver or carbon, form the electric paths that complete the circuit when the button is engaged.


In addition, a backing layer might be included for architectural support and insulation. These components collaborate flawlessly, guaranteeing that Membrane buttons are both straightforward and resilient, making them essential in various contemporary electronic applications.




Exactly How Membrane Switches Job



How do Membrane Switches feature properly within electronic gadgets? Membrane Switches operate on the concepts of pressure-sensitive technology, utilizing a split construction that includes visuals overlays, adhesive layers, and conductive elements. When a customer applies pressure to the switch, the top layer flaws, permitting the conductive components below to make call and complete an electric circuit. This action activates the preferred feature within the tool.

Benefits of Membrane Buttons



One of the crucial benefits of Membrane switches is their flexibility, which enables them to be customized for a variety of applications throughout several markets. These switches can be made in various sizes and shapes, fitting distinct product needs while giving seamless assimilation right into devices. Their slim account makes it possible for a portable and smooth layout, usually boosting the visual appeal of digital products.


An additional significant benefit is their toughness - membrane switches. Membrane buttons are usually immune to dirt, moisture, and chemicals, making them ideal for rough environments. This durability extends their life expectancy contrasted to traditional mechanical buttons, minimizing the demand for regular substitutes


In addition, Membrane Switches deal cost-effectiveness. The manufacturing process entails printing technologies that decrease production costs, particularly for huge runs. This affordability, incorporated with reduced maintenance needs, makes them an appealing choice for suppliers.
